Production Processes
The sequence of operations or steps involved in manufacturing a product or delivering a service, from raw material to final product.
Production Rate
The speed at which products are manufactured or produced within a given time frame.
Volume Flexibility
The ability of a manufacturing or service system to economically adjust its output in response to fluctuations in demand.
Variety Flexibility
The ability of a manufacturing system or company to quickly adapt its operations to produce a wide range of products.
